By Council Members Salamanca and Kallos
WHEREAS, the City Planning Commission filed with the Council on June 25, 2018 its decision dated June 25, 2018 (the "Decision"), on the application submitted by 219-25, LLC, pursuant to Sections 197-c and 199 of the New York City Charter, and Section 5-430 et seq. of the New York City Administrative Code for an amendment to the City Map involving:
* the elimination, discontinuance and closing of a portion of North Conduit Avenue between Springfield Boulevard and 144th Avenue;
* the adjustment of grades and block dimensions necessitated thereby;
including authorization for any acquisition or disposition of real property related thereto, in accordance with Map No. 5025 dated May 12, 2017 and signed by the Borough President (ULURP No. C 140187 MMQ), Community District 13, Borough of Queens (the "Application");
WHEREAS, the Decision is subject to review and action by the Council pursuant to Section 197-d(b)(3) of the City Charter;
WHEREAS, upon due notice, the Council held a public hearing on the Decision and Application on July 17, 2018;
WHEREAS, the Council has considered the land use implications and other policy issues relating to the Decision and Application;
WHEREAS, the Council has considered the relevant environmental issues, including the negative declaration (CEQR No. 15DCP020Q) issued on January 16, 2018 (the "Negative Declaration").
RESOLVED:
The Council finds that the action described herein will have no significant impact on the environment as set forth in the Negative Declaration.
Pursuant to Sections 197-d and 199 of the City Charter and on the basis of the Decision and Application, and based on the environmental determination and consideration described in the report, C 140187 MMQ, incorporated by reference herein, the Council approves the Decision for an amendment to the City Map involving:
* the elimination, discontinuance and closing of a portion of North Conduit Avenue between Springfield Boulevard and 144th Avenue;
* the adjustment of grades and block dimensions necessitated thereby;
including authorization for any acquisition or disposition of real property related thereto, in Community District 13, Borough of Queens, in accordance with Map No. 5025 dated May 12, 2017 and signed by the Borough President, is approved; and be it further
RESOLVED that, pursuant to Section 5-432 of the New York City Administrative Code, the City Planning Commission determines that "such closing or discontinuance will further the health, safety, pedestrian or vehicular circulation, housing, economic development or general welfare of the City"; and be it further
RESOLVED that, pursuant to Section 5-433 of the New York City Administrative Code, the
City Planning Commission adopts the legally required number of counterparts of Map No. 5025 dated May 12, 2017 providing for the discontinuance and closing of a portion of North Conduit Avenue between Springfield Boulevard and 144th Avenue, said street to be discontinued and closed being more particularly described as follows:
DISCONTINUANCE AND CLOSING OF A PORTION OF NORTH CONDUIT AVENUE BETWEEN SPRINGFIELD BOULEVARD AND 144TH AVENUE
Beginning at a point on the southerly line of 144th Avenue, said point being a distance of 283.13 feet from the corner formed by the intersection of the southerly line of 144th Avenue and the easterly line of Springfield Boulevard, as said streets are shown on Alteration Map No. 5025 dated May 12, 2017;
No.1 Running thence easterly along the southerly line of 144th Avenue, for a 107.82 feet to a point;
No. 2 Thence southerly along a line, forming an interior angle of 111 degrees 25 minutes 51 seconds with the last mentioned course, for 11.67 feet to the northwesterly line of North Conduit Avenue;
No.3 Thence southwesterly along the northwesterly line of North Conduit Avenue, forming an interior angle of 93 degrees 00 minutes 00 seconds with the last mentioned course, for 149.39 feet to an angle point;
No.4 Thence continuing southwesterly along the northwesterly line of North Conduit Avenue,
Forming an interior angle of 178 degrees 08 minutes 58.8 seconds with the last mentioned course, for 218.80 feet to a point;
No.5 Thence westerly, northwesterly northerly along the easterly Springfield Boulevard, on the
arc of a circle, curving to the right, the radius of which is 40.00 feet, the tangent of which forms an angle of 4 degrees 50 minutes 57.3 seconds with the last mentioned course, for 7 4.23 feet to the former northwesterly line of North Conduit Avenue, discontinued and closed;
No.6 Thence northeasterly along the former northwesterly line of North Conduit Avenue, discontinued and closed, forming an interior angle of 20 degrees 01 minutes 41.1 seconds with the radius of the last mentioned course, for 302.58 feet to a point;
No.7 Thence northerly along a line, discontinued and closed, forming an interior angle of 270 degrees 00 minutes 00 seconds with the last mentioned course for, 9.65 feet to the southerly line of 144th Avenue, the point or place of beginning.
The area described above consists of 18,656 square feet or 0.43 acres and be it further
RESOLVED that, pursuant to subdivision 1a of Section 5-433 of the New York City Administrative Code, public utility facilities within the subsurface of the streets cited herein which are to be discontinued and closed by this action, may be maintained in place or relocated within such subsurface by the public utility, so that such maintenance in place or relocation of such facilities is consistent with the proposed use of the closed portion or portions of such subsurface, and the requirements of other facilities located therein;
All such approvals being subject to the following conditions:
a. The subject amendment to the City Map shall take effect on the day following the day on which certified counterparts of Map No. 5025 dated May 12, 2017 are filed with the appropriate agencies in accordance with Section 198 subsection c of the New York City Charter and Section 5-435 of the New York City Administrative Code; and
b. The subject amendment to the City Map shall not be filed with the appropriate agencies in accordance with condition "a" above until the applicant shall have executed a mapping agreement protecting the city's interest, approved as to form and sufficiency by the Corporation Counsel and accepted by the City Planning Commission (the "Mapping Agreement"). If such agreement is not accepted by the City Planning Commission within two years of the date of this resolution, the approved amendment to the City Map may be returned to the City Planning Commission for rescission; and
c. The subject street to be discontinued and closed shall be discontinued and closed on the day following the day on which such maps adopted by this resolution shall be filed in the offices specified by law.
Adopted.
